1. Permanent; binding: an indissoluble contract; an indissoluble union. 2. Impossible to dissolve, disintegrate, or decompose: an indissoluble compound. in′dis·sol′u·bil′i·ty, in′dis·sol′u·ble·ness n. in′dis·sol′u·bly adv. American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fifth Edition.

Other forms: indissolubly. Indissoluble describes things that are really hard to destroy or dissolve and that last a long time, like steel and hard plastic or strong friendships. At five syllables, the word in-dis-sol-u-ble itself even lasts a long time in your mouth.
